This Level 2 Apprenticeship in Trowel Occupations (Bricklaying) is designed to recognise and enhance your knowledge, skills and competence as a bricklayer in the construction industry.This course will suit a practical person with good hand skills. You will learn to demonstrate skills, knowledge and understanding in core subject areas, such as safety and welfare, productive working practices and erecting and setting out masonry structures in the workplace.Topics covered on the course include:Erecting masonry claddingErecting thin joint masonry structuresPlacing and finishing non-specialist concreteRepairing and maintaining masonry structuresThe kind of learning experience you can expect on the course is a mix of classroom based theory lessons and practical workshops, where you’ll get to build solid brick walls to industry standards.The programme’s teaching methods are highly rated by Ofsted, who described them as “interesting and purposeful, incorporating a wide range of well-planned learning activities that stimulate students’ interest and motivation.” (Ofsted Inspection May 2014).You will develop your skills using industry standard facilities and materials both in your workplace and at the College.
